Guile License ==================================================
|
|
|
|
The license of Guile consists of the GNU GPL plus a special statement
|
|
giving blanket permission to link with non-free software. This is the
|
|
license statement as found in any individual file that it applies to:
|
|
|
|
This program is free software; you can redistribute it and/or modify
|
|
it under the terms of the GNU General Public License as published by
|
|
the Free Software Foundation; either version 2, or (at your option)
|
|
any later version.
|
|
|
|
This program is distributed in the hope that it will be useful,
|
|
but WITHOUT ANY WARRANTY; without even the implied warranty of
|
|
MERCHANTABILITY or FITNESS FOR A PARTICULAR PURPOSE. See the
|
|
GNU General Public License for more details.
|
|
|
|
You should have received a copy of the GNU General Public License
|
|
along with this software; see the file COPYING. If not, write to
|
|
the Free Software Foundation, Inc., 59 Temple Place, Suite 330,
|
|
Boston, MA 02111-1307 USA
|
|
|
|
As a special exception, the Free Software Foundation gives permission
|
|
for additional uses of the text contained in its release of GUILE.
|
|
|
|
The exception is that, if you link the GUILE library with other files
|
|
to produce an executable, this does not by itself cause the
|
|
resulting executable to be covered by the GNU General Public License.
|
|
Your use of that executable is in no way restricted on account of
|
|
linking the GUILE library code into it.
|
|
|
|
This exception does not however invalidate any other reasons why
|
|
the executable file might be covered by the GNU General Public License.
|
|
|
|
This exception applies only to the code released by the
|
|
Free Software Foundation under the name GUILE. If you copy
|
|
code from other Free Software Foundation releases into a copy of
|
|
GUILE, as the General Public License permits, the exception does
|
|
not apply to the code that you add in this way. To avoid misleading
|
|
anyone as to the status of such modified files, you must delete
|
|
this exception notice from them.
|
|
|
|
If you write modifications of your own for GUILE, it is your choice
|
|
whether to permit this exception to apply to your modifications.
|
|
If you do not wish that, delete this exception notice.
